As urban populations grow and cities become more complex, the need for efficient, intelligent infrastructure becomes urgent. Enter smart cities — where the physical world is seamlessly integrated with the digital through interconnected devices and systems. At the heart of this ecosystem lies real-time data fusion, an unsung hero that powers informed decision-making, automation, and citizen well-being.
Real-time data fusion refers to the instantaneous integration of multi-sensor data to generate a unified, high-precision dataset. In smart city systems, it enables time-critical analytics and automated decision-making for optimized urban operations.
Smart cities rely on a constant stream of data from disparate sources: traffic, energy consumption, weather, water flow, public transportation, safety alerts, and more. Simply collecting this data isn’t enough — it must be processed, interpreted, and acted upon instantly. Here’s why it’s critical:
1. Efficient Resource Management
Utilities and services can be distributed based on demand. For example, lighting systems that dim or brighten based on pedestrian movement save energy.
2. Faster Emergency Response
Real-time integration of surveillance, IoT alarms, and location data helps emergency services respond more quickly and precisely.
3. Improved Urban Mobility
Dynamic traffic control systems can reduce congestion, reroute flows, and prioritize public transport based on fused real-time inputs.
4. Environmental Monitoring
Air and water quality sensors feed into a central system that alerts municipalities about hazardous levels, helping prevent long-term health impacts.
5. Predictive Maintenance
Fusion of vibration data, historical usage patterns, and operational logs allows cities to detect faults in infrastructure before they occur.
🔌 Smart Grids
Fuse energy consumption data from homes, solar panels, and EV chargers to balance grid loads dynamically.
🚗 Smart Traffic Systems
Combine CCTV, loop detectors, and GPS data to create adaptive signal timing and incident detection.
🏥 Public Health
Merge hospital data, environmental sensors, and mobility patterns to identify disease outbreak zones.
🗑️ Smart Waste Management
Sensors on waste bins provide fill levels, which are fused with route data to optimize collection schedules.
